The Wildest Disney Trip Ever
This is about the wildest trip I think I have ever particapated in or ever will. First you need to know that at the time of this trip I was a principal of a christian school in northern Indiana, and that this trip came as away of motivating the students to work harder on a fundrasier that we were having. It was indeed to become the wildest trip ever and the bigging of 5 more trips while I was still with the school ( of which none ever were as wild, but ever more involed.
This school I was principal over was having a fundraiser and nothing seemed to be happening with it. You see we were selling Glamoure Shot picture sittings and withabout 4 weeks left till the photographers came we had only sold 11, not even enough for them to come. So as I sat in my living room trying to think of an idea to get things going the idea of taking kids to Disney World popped into my head. I look at my wife and I said you know if the kids sell 200 sittings the school gets $4000.00 and we could take $2000.00 of that and take all those who sold 2 or more sittings to WDW for one day and take them into the MK. Well to say the least she thought I had lost my mind but my thinking was for 3 months they have sold 11 noway are they going to sell 200. So no matter what we are safe. I told her my plan and she said call the president of the PTA and see what he thinks. This made me excited so I picked up the phone and called the PTA pres. and pitched my idea. He said are you crazy, theres noway you can do it. I said sure there is. We take the next to the last seats out of the bus and turn the next two facing the back two and put a piece of playwood down and a twin mattress have one driver drive and the other sleep and drive stright thru. Then we will check into a hotel spend the night get up spend all day at the MK go back to the hotel, then get up the next moring and head home. He said well do you think they can do it NOWAY I said but at least it may get them excited. He told me he thaught I was nuts agian but said go ahead. The next moring I walked into the classroom with letter in hand and read to the students.
Dear parents:
This is an update on the Glamour Shot fundraiser we are doing. So far the students have sold 11 and that is not even worth bring the people here to do. With this in mind we have come up with an idea to help with the selling of the sittings. If the school can sell 200 sittings the PTA will take all those who sold at least 2 sittings on a one day andventure to the MK in WDW. The only thing the student will have to cover as far as money is their food on the trip and soviners. The details fo the trip will be presented at this Monday's PTA meeting.
This kids went crazy. They started selling the sittings like they were going out of style. In three weeks time we had 211 tickets sold. WOW to say the least.
As promised we convereted the bus. Loaded up at 7pm Wednesday night and head for WDW. We drove 23 1/2 hrs straight thru with 7 adults and 29 students. Stoping only when it was time to eat or get gas. We had 3 drivers working in 3 hr shifts one driving one sleeping and on navigating. We checked into our hotel room headed for the sizzeler for dinner went to sleep got in the MK as the gates opened and stayed till they booted us out. We split the kids up between the adults as not to have a large crowd at anyone place. After closing the park is was back to the hotel for pizza sleep and at 7 am we headed home. It only took 23hrs to get home and we were back in time for church on Sunday. When we got off the bus the kids and adults looked more like they had been dragged behind the bus but all said give them one day to sleep they would head back.
Although I will never attempt that again it probley will be one of the most remembered trip I have ever taken.
